Mixing LSD and Mephedrone
Mixing LSD and Mephedrone calls for caution — TripSit rates this combination “Caution.” Low risk never means safe.
The anxiogenic and focusing effects of stimulants increase the chance of unpleasant thought loops, in addition to the possible negative side effects of coming down from said stimulant while on a psychedelic. In extreme cases, stimulants, especially in combination can result in severe vasoconstriction, tachycardia, hypertension, and heart failure.
LSD (also known as acid) and Mephedrone (also known as 4-MMC, meow meow).
